# Fixture for Lindqvist report exports.
# All timestamps stored UTC; exports convert to the org's display zone.
# DST edges matter: this fixture pins a report spanning the Velmark fall-back hour.
# Don't "fix" duplicate 01:30 rows — they're intentional.
# Export endpoint needs auth; the staging token for these runs is below.

login token, yajeg-fawif: eyJhbGciOiJIUzI1NiIsInR5cCI6IkpXVCJ9.eyJzdWIiOiIEdPQYnZXaZIn0.HSRTnYZBx0Qc

Ticket: Expired credentials — compaction plugin hooks

The shared credential that plugin authors use to call the Quenchpipe compaction API expired yesterday, which is why post-compaction hooks on the Marrowbus queue are returning 401s. We have issued a replacement with identical scopes and the same rate limits. Update your plugin configuration with the key below.

app token of fajop-fahif = qvz4-AnML

DOC TRANSPORT — Recall pallet, Kestrel-brand chargers. Dispatch desk: one full pallet of recalled Kestrel chargers is staged in Quarantine Row, shrink-wrapped and tagged with the red recall sheet. The accompanying recall documentation travels in the document pouch taped to the top carton — do not separate pouch from pallet at any point. Transport is booked with Ashgrove Freight for the morning window; destination is the Delmont disposal facility. Before the driver signs the gate log, relay the hand-over instruction below.

drop instructions, hahip-badug: the quenox ralath courier leaves the kaseth fraiel rusiel tameth belys istdor ralion giliel ledger at gate 7830 under passcode 165413

This page documents environment variables for the Marrowgate cron-to-workflow migration. Each legacy cron job becomes a Driftline workflow with its own schedule definition; reviewers should confirm timezone handling matches the old crontab. Driftline's scheduler authenticates to the task queue with a credential loaded at startup from the env file. After the queue host entry, add this line:

sealed setting: LEDGER_TOKEN20=6148d35bbb480b0ab79e